Alicante, Costa Blanca vs Batouri Climate & Distance Between

Cameroon flag
  • The distance between Alicante, Costa Blanca, Spain and Batouri, Cameroon is approximately 4,059 km or 2,522 mi.
  • To reach Alicante, Costa Blanca in this distance one would set out from Batouri bearing 340.2°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Alicante, Costa Blanca bearing 334.5° or NNW .
  • Alicante, Costa Blanca has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k) whereas Batouri has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• The annual mean temperature is 6.3 °C (11.4°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 11.2 °C (20.2°F) more in Alicante, Costa Blanca.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1122.8 mm (44.2 in) less which is equivalent to 1122.8 l/m² (27.56 US gal/ft²) or 11,228,000 l/ha (1,200,348 US gal/ac) less. About 1/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 22.9° lower in Alicante, Costa Blanca than in Batouri.
